You can use a professional summary statement to draw attention to your best qualifications near the top of your submission. Keep the requirements of the contract manager position for which you are applying in mind when considering what to bring up in this section.
The candidate on our contract manager resume sample points out her experience formalizing fair and transparent contracts. You might draw attention to the extent of your experience, any areas of focus, or notable awards or credentials that could set you apart from the competition.What should go in the experience section of your contract manager resume?
Each entry in the experience section of your resume should begin with your job title, the name and location of your employer, and your dates of employment, including the month and year you started and left each position. Begin with your current or most recent position and proceed backward in time through previous positions.
Below these details, start a brief bulleted list including details about your responsibilities and accomplishments in each position. If you are not sure how to organize this section, look over the contract manager resume sample.How do you list education on a contract manager resume?
The education section follows work experience on most resumes. Each entry should provide details about the degree you obtained as well as the name and location of your school and date of graduation. Refer to the education section on the contract manager resume sample to see how you might present this information. You have the option to combine professional training and credentials into this section or create a separate section for certificates or licenses.
